Norris came by early this morning and went over our job list and said they could finish the work in 3 hours.  Great, however the 3 hour time period most likely will be early next week.  At least we are on the schedule and hopefully they can get us in sooner, but I'm not betting on it.

He told us that there were almost 200 units waiting for service with over 50 of them dry camping or somewhere in the area.  October seems to be even busier than the April-May time period due to all the snowbirds heading south to get out of the snow belt before winter.  

The weather has been nice the last couple days and once we get to talk to the TV guy, we can roam around the countryside even more.  The tech's work day ends after 3pm and if they haven't shown up by then, the chance of them stopping by drops down to zero.  They will finish a job if it is started but not start one near the quitting time.
